Write difference between oxidation and reduction reactions.

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

1) Oxidation reaction : Oxidation is a reaction that involves the addition of oxygen or loss of hydrogen or electrons.
Examples : `Cu_((s))+O_(2(g))overset("Heat")rarr 2CuO_((s))`
`underset("(sodium)")(Na)-1e^(-) rarr underset("(sodium ion)")(Na^(+))`
2. Reduction reaction : The process in which a substance loses oxygen or gains hydrogen or electrons is known as reduction.
Examples : `CuO_((s))+H_(2(g))overset("Heat")rarr Cu_((s))+H_(2)O_((g))`
`underset("(chlorine)")(Cl)+l e^(-) rarr underset("(chloride ion)")(Cl^(-))`
